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| blunt tellin | rusty hook moss |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Mollusca (Mollusks) | Bryophyta |
| Class | Bivalvia (Bivalvia) | Bryopsida (Bryopsida) |
| Order | Cardiida (Cardiida) | Hypnales (Hypnales) |
| Family | Tellinidae | Scorpidiaceae |
| Genus | Arcopagia | Scorpidium |
| Species | Arcopagia crassa | Scorpidium revolvens |
